Thai
Town is a six-block area near Hollywood, Los Angeles,
which is home to over 50,000 expatriated Thais. The town
is such a gateway for Thais entering America it was dubbed
Thailand’s 77th Province. The movie follows a Thai family
as it struggles to survive in Los Angeles’ fast-paced
consumerist culture, while still maintaining traditional
values. The identity struggle between Thai-ness and the
high octane way of life on the west coast of America,
defined by hip-hop, drugs, street racing and violence,
affects Pat, a good boy tempted by a life of crime, and
his sister.
